The best solution that I came up with was to contact the tenant to see if we can resolve it simply first.
If that does not work you should contact a real estate attorney that is familiar with local laws to determine what the next action should be.
It is likely an oversight by them. In your conversation with them it is important to be polite and professional.
It is important as a landlord to be educated in these laws. Before conducting an action, it is a good idea to check with an attorney first.
Even if your lease says something about turning off services, it is a good idea to check with an attorney in your location before taking such action.
